By Breaking Belize News Staff: Sources to Breaking Belize News have confirmed that several Belizeans traveling on a bus to Mexico this morning were hassled by Mexican authorities.
The bus was reportedly stopped at 4 am near Tulum and demanded to see passports and stamps from mostly Belizeans.
Several of them on the bus were reportedly asked multiple times for their passports.
Notably, the area where the checkpoint was set up had no reception and was completely dark.
Many Belizeans including transmigrantes have now opted to travel via bus to Mexico and board flights to the United States because by booking and flying through Mexico, tickets are far cheaper.
Earlier this year, several Belizean transmigrantes were robbed at gunpoint in Mexico. At that time, the culprits took their passports, cell phones and cash.
Some Belizean transmigrantes told us that they are often victims of extortion by Mexican law enforcement authorities, who demand money and items they are bringing to Belize.
